This position is part of the iMove program, open to citizens of the European Economic Area (EU + Norway, Liechtenstein, and Iceland) aged 18–28. Candidates cannot apply for an assignment in their own country of citizenship. Applications must be submitted in English.

About iMove
iMove is a unique program tailored for European youth interested in challenging themselves with meaningful assignments across the globe. At Sanofi, we have a strong ambition to invest in young talents who will drive the success of Sanofi tomorrow. Sanofi’s Work Abroad Program, iMove, offers job assignments with actual responsibilities and a perspective to grow. We provide these opportunities in various functions such as marketing, finance, regulatory, supply chain, clinical trials, production, and more than 40 countries.
